Comprehending California Business Filings
As establishing a venture in California, it is vital to manage the different regulatory requirements established by the California Secretary of State. This entails understanding how to perform a California Secretary of State business name search. By searching for a specific company name, business owners can find out if their desired name is currently taken or if it is open for registration. This step is crucial to ensure that businesses do not infringe on existing trademarks and that they can create a unique brand image.
Another vital aspect of California business filings is the California Secretary of State entity search. This tool allows users to look up registered organizations, which include corporations, limited liability companies (LLCs), and partnerships. By using the California SOS search feature, users can obtain the status of a business, its filing history, and the names of its registered agents. This data is invaluable for potential investors and partners who wish to conduct due diligence before engaging with a business.
In addition to searches for entities and names, business owners must learn with the California Secretary of State filing procedures. This process covers various documents, such as articles of incorporation, statements of information, and UCC filings. Using resources like the California Secretary of State business portal allows entrepreneurs to easily access forms and instructions needed for adherence. Staying informed about these requirements helps companies avoid penalties and guarantees they operate within legal guidelines.

Significance of UCC Searches
Conducting a UCC review is essential for organizations aiming to understand their fiscal status and any current claims against their resources. In the state of California, the Secretary of State's UCC report provides crucial insights into secured transactions, discovering any liens that might affect the company's activities. Understanding the status of UCC records can help a firm prevent likely legal issues and make informed decisions regarding capital and expansion plans.
UCC investigations also serve a significant part in the method of acquiring capital. Creditors typically expect a UCC search to evaluate the uncertainty of extending financing. A clear UCC report indicates a more favorable borrowing landscape, indicating that a company has limited liabilities tied to its assets. By executing a thorough UCC review through the CA Secretary of State's office, businesses can make a more compelling case to prospective investors , eventually influencing their capacity to secure essential capital.
